What is portability of form estate?
Portability of form estate is a tax provision that allows a surviving spouse to use their deceased spouse's unused estate tax exemption.
Who is required to file portability of form estate?
The executor of an estate of a deceased spouse who wants to transfer the unused estate tax exemption to the surviving spouse is required to file portability of form estate.
How to fill out portability of form estate?
To fill out portability of form estate, the executor needs to file Form 706, United States Estate (and Generation-Skipping Transfer) Tax Return, with the Internal Revenue Service (IRS).
What is the purpose of portability of form estate?
The purpose of portability of form estate is to allow a surviving spouse to take advantage of their deceased spouse's unused estate tax exemption and potentially reduce their own estate tax liability.
What information must be reported on portability of form estate?
On portability of form estate, the executor must report the deceased spouse's basic exemption amount, the amount of exemption used on the deceased spouse's estate, and any other required information on Form 706.
